The Witcher Revisited
I have to agree with the people here. It's really something. Even in measly 10 fps(rrrragh) with almost everything in low(argghh spit grrr). Seeing the Vizima gates in sunset for the first time was unforgettable and, on an entirely graphically unrelated note(lol, hedge) this is one of the few games that actually has an interesting and useful alchemy minigame. I also dig the rest features and the constantly updating lore sections of the journals. My only gripe is with the ridiculous amount of damage you can take(on normal). And regenerative items are easy to come by. It's not a breeze, but it is on the easier side of things.
